Had this service for two residential lines for 18 months. Voice quality has ranged from poor to mediocre. Have had to reboot ATA many times to get an acceptable voice quality. Customer via voice requires long waits and support staff is language challenged. Not helped by really poor VOIP connection to support. Email support is no better. I've found a new provider who excels at everything for less than 50% of PNG's cost.
